Your proposed leveling routine would only make sense if you were trying to only use a character while it had rested exp, which would result in like 20 minutes of play time a day, tops. And you'd waste more time traveling back and forth between inns than you'd save by only using rested characters. The fastest way to get all classes to 80 would likely be to determine the fastest leveling class, preferably a class capable of tanking and/or healing, get it to 80, then use the LFD system to get enough emblems to purchase BoA gear for your characters (chest and shoulders) for the 20% exp gain. Then go crazy leveling in whatever order you wish, although you could level them all at once and switch off as to use as much rested exp as possible. But by switching off, I mean play your warrior one day, then your warlock the next, then your rogue, etc, til you're back to the warrior. Rinse and repeat.
